Description
he Notifier FZM-1 is an intelligent addressable interface module designed to connect compatible conventional two-wire smoke detectors to a NOTIFIER addressable fire alarm system. The module monitors and supervises one complete zone of compatible 24-volt, two-wire smoke detectors and communicates the zone condition back to the fire alarm control panel.
The module reports the condition of its Initiating Device Circuit and can identify normal, open, and alarm conditions at the control panel.

Rotary Addressing
The Notifier FZM-1 uses built-in rotary switches for device addressing.
The installer selects the required SLC address directly on the module using separate rotary controls for the tens and ones positions. This allows the FZM-1 to be individually identified by the compatible NOTIFIER fire alarm control panel.
Care must be taken to prevent duplicate addresses on the same system.
Detector Reset Operation
Two-wire conventional smoke detectors normally require power interruption to reset after an alarm condition.
NOTIFIER’s FZM-1 installation diagram specifies that power supplied to the interface module must be externally switched to reset the connected detectors. Allows the fire alarm system to remove detector power temporarily and restore the conventional detection circuit after the alarm condition has been cleared.
Electrical Specifications
The FZM-1 electrical specifications published by NOTIFIER include:
Normal Operating Voltage: 15–32 VDC
Maximum Current Draw: 5.1 mA with LED on
Average Operating Current: 270 µA with one communication and one LED flash every five seconds
Maximum IDC Wiring Resistance: 25 Ω
End-of-Line Resistance: 3.9 kΩ
External Detector Supply: 24 VDC power limited
Maximum External Supply Ripple: 0.1 Vrms
Maximum External Supply Current: 90 mA per module
Physical Dimensions
The FZM-1 is a standard-size addressable module.
Height: 4.5 in / 11.43 cm
Width: 4.0 in / 10.16 cm
Depth: 1.25 in / 3.175 cm
The module is designed to mount to a standard 4-inch square electrical box with a minimum depth of 2.125 inches.
Installation Information
The FZM-1 mounts directly to a standard 4-inch square electrical box. The module is secured to the electrical box after field wiring and device addressing have been completed.
Field wiring includes:
- SLC input and output connections
- Conventional two-wire detector circuit
- External regulated 24 VDC detector supply
- 3.9 kΩ end-of-line resistor
- Optional connections to additional interface modules where permitted
NOTIFIER recommends twisted-pair wiring for the SLC in its installation diagrams and requires terminal wiring associated with the module to be power limited. Wiring must comply with applicable codes, ordinances, system drawings, and manufacturer’s instructions.
Testing & Maintenance
Testing should confirm:
- Correct FZM-1 address at the fire alarm control panel
- Communication between the module and SLC
- Normal circuit supervision
- Alarm recognition from compatible smoke detectors
- Open-circuit trouble recognition
- Correct LED operation
- External 24 VDC power availability
- Power supply supervision
- Correct Class A or Class B wiring configuration
- Proper 3.9 kΩ EOL resistor installation
Inspection and service procedures should follow the applicable NOTIFIER installation documentation, compatible detector instructions, local requirements, and the maintenance procedures established for the fire alarm system.
